Peer reviewedTurner, G.; Clift, P. S. – Educational Research, 1985
Reports on a survey of the perceptions of Solihull secondary school teachers of the booklet "Evaluating the School: A Guide for Secondary Schools in the Metropolitan Borough of Solihull" and of school self-evaluation generally. Evidence from the survey is that little change in schools has resulted from the use of the booklet. (Author/CT)

Peer reviewedShowers, Beverly – Educational Leadership, 1985
Discusses the use of coaching to establish a communal learning effort among teachers and reinforce skills introduced through inservice. Issues examined include the length of coaching, who should coach, training coaches, coaching's effects, the relationships of evaluation and supervision to coaching, the principal's role, and implementation. Munoz, Judith T. – Journal of the College and University Personnel Association, 1985
Examination of the transition to automated offices revealed that the prospect can be anxiety-producing for potential users, most users did not receive adequate training, lack of training may cause equipment underutilization, administrators are often not prepared to manage the change, and most experienced job satisfaction after automation. Peer reviewedProctor, C. Patrick – Elementary School Journal, 1984
Summarizes the classroom and school literature on the effects of teacher expectations, proposes a school-based model for the influence of teacher expectations on student performance, and describes applications of the model in Connecticut's school improvement efforts. (RH)
